The plaque says, "Clarence Lobo lived on Los Rios Street for much of his life, and was elected Chief of the Juaneno Band of Mission Indians, Acjacheman Nation, in 1946. He represented his nation for 39 years seeking to obtain federal recognition for the Juanenos and championing the plight of Native Americans."
